All of her animal drawings are adorable. I chose this Cat Blue Print for a friend who is a cat lover.



I replicated her cat image using punches and Nestabilities. I made mine a full body image adding the kitty's paws.  Isn't he funky?


Cat Parts:

ears = five-star flower punch
eyes = double circle punch
face = oval Nestabilities
neck = arrow punch
body = circle Nestabilities
paws = 3/4" circle punch
whiskers = free-hand cutting

I inked up my dotted swiss embossing folder with Night of Navy and ran my Bashful Blue cardstock through my Cuttlebug. I added additional sponging around the cat to outline it like Noelle did in her drawing.
